Rotating Gobo Function
The
Rotating Gobo Function
parameter setting determines how the individual aperture
wheels on the Rotating Gobo Wheel move.
Gobo Rotate Function
Description
Indexed
Rotates the specified indexed aperture to any position
Forward Rotate
Forward aperture rotation from slowest to fastest
Reverse Rotate
Reverse aperture rotation from slowest to fastest
Blink
Closes and opens the shutter on rotate position changes
Forward Animate Rotate Forward aperture rotation in strobing steps
Reverse Animate Rotate Reverse aperture rotation in strobing step
You can select either full speed or MSpeed (MSpeed control of the wheel motor) mode to control
the motor speed of the function you choose. For more information on MSpeed, See
MSpeed
(Motor Speed)
on page 38.
Rotating Gobo Rotate Coarse/Rotating Gobo Rotate Fine
When the
Rotating Gobo Function
channel is set to Indexed or Blink, these two channels
allows for 16-bit adjustment to the Rotating Gobo Wheel aperture position.
When a rotate option is selected in the
Rotating Gobo Function
parameter. the
Rotating
Gobo Rotate Coarse
parameter sets the selected aperture’s rotation speed from slow to fast.
